Brand: rag & bone

Season: Resort 2020

Key Pieces: Linton Tweed blazers are a real standout from rag & bone's Resort 2020 lookbook. They've been weaving first-class textiles in the UK for over a century, and the custom tweed with branded subtle “rag & bone x LINTON” ribbon woven in artfully honors the collection's British and American influences.

Editor’s Notes: British craftsmanship shines through in this collection with blazers made by Linton Tweeds, a storied manufacturer with over 100 years of experience under its belt.

Marcus Wainwright's “keep our heads down and carry on” is articulated through tweed blazers and slouchy knitted sweaters. But the classic relative conservatism finds reprieve in jolts of pink that reference the designer's transatlantic sensibilities.

rag & bone continues to experiment with workwear with a strong selection of tailored trousers and blazers in olive green, black and tweed that layer expertly with the more daring textual white shirts, pink knitted sweater, and the fur collared puce leather jacket.
